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Whyteleafe to Arbroath start from as little as £60.70

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Whyteleafe to Arbroath start from £106.80 one way

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Whyteleafe to Arbroath are available for £232.80 one way

Station Facilities and Customer Support

Whyteleafe station is committed to making your journey smooth and accessible. The ticket office operates Monday to Friday from 05:55 to 12:30, and on Saturdays from 06:20 to 12:25, making it easy to buy and collect your tickets. Additionally, handy ticket machines are accessible for purchasing tickets, including those with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ts, ensuring all visitors can find the right tickets for their needs.

The station is fortified with CCTV for your safety and includes help points on platforms, offering assistance around the clock. Although there's no luggage storage or refreshments services available, the station does offer basic amenities, like seating areas and a few accessible spaces in its 124-space car park managed by APCOA Parking UK. While there is no dedicated waiting room, step-free access to platforms means it's user-friendly for passengers with limited mobility.

Station Facilities and Services

The Arbroath train station is well equipped to cater to all passenger needs. The ticket office is open from 07:00 to 19:30 on weekdays and Saturdays, and 09:10 to 16:30 on Sundays. Ticketholders can also collect tickets from the available ticket machines, which are accessible to all. For those with specific accessibility needs, the station is a Category A facility with step-free access to all platforms, ensuring a smooth journey for those requiring assistance.

The station amenities include an induction loop and accessible toilets and waiting areas. It's worthwhile noting the presence of a help point with information easily accessible from both the ticket office and customer services staff available daily from 06:15 to 23:00. The facility is also equipped with CCTV, providing added security for travelers. While there is no luggage storage facility, travelers can always inquire about lost property at the specified hours.

Food and Shopping Options

If you're in need of a quick refreshment, a mobile coffee van is at your service within the station. Although there are no shops or ATMs on-site, the station's surroundings offer plenty of options should you need anything more substantial.
